feat(license): datatools-admin CLI for the mint API
New operator CLI at src/admin_cli.py: mint, list, revoke, ping — talks to the server's /internal/* endpoints over a local SSH tunnel. Stdlib-only on the desktop side (urllib + typer), no new top-level deps. Auth via $DATATOOLS_ADMIN_TOKEN. scripts/generate_license.py is now annotated as a break-glass tool for when the server is unreachable — routine work goes through the new CLI so the authoritative `licenses` row is created.
